		<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>I saw on the NFL Network that Maurice Pouncey might go the Steelers at 18.  I don&#8217;t like the pick.  I think 18 is way too high to take a center.  The franchise history doesn&#8217;t suggest that they&#8217;d place that kind of premium on a center.  </p>
<p>From 1974 to 2000, the team had two centers (Webster and Dawson) and since then, they&#8217;ve gone with free agents or lower round picks.  Center is a position of weakness, but the need is not as great as it is at CB.</p>
<p>The team needs depth at wide receiver too.  They re-signed ARE and Arnaz Battle, but they&#8217;re not game breakers and Hines Ward is getting older every day.  Limas Sweed is a total bust.  He&#8217;s back, but we won&#8217;t know about him until he gets busted in the chops by a Ravens linebacker in Week 4.  That&#8217;s too long to wait.</p>
<p>The team is aging on the D-line and at DT.  Pouncey&#8217;s decent, but if they take him, he better become a perennial Pro Bowler or this will be a blown pick.</p>
